David. A. Siegel is an American entrepreneur who has a net worth of $500 million dollars. Siegel is well known for founding Westgate Resorts, a Florida-based timeshare resort firm.How did David Siegel lose his money?
David Siegel's business was forced to lay off more than 3,394 employees in 2008, after the housing bubble burst. Those financial troubles led to changes for the Siegel family, a clan that consists of David, Jackie and their eight children, including Jackie's adopted niece.Do the Siegels still own Versailles?
With Westgate Resorts' improved finances as of 2013, Siegel now owns the property outright and construction has resumed. Completion was scheduled for 2016. Then as of March 2017 the completion date had been pushed back to at least 2019.Where do the Siegels live?
Timeshare mogul David Siegel and his wife, Jackie, known as the “Queen of Versailles,” bought a waterfront North Palm Beach house for $5.2 million. The Siegels purchased the five-bedroom, 6,867-square-foot home at 832 Harbour Isles Place from Stanley and Adele Janow, according to public records.Did the Siegels go broke?
When the documentary ended the Siegels were on the brink of bankruptcy as David's time share business suffered financial fall out from the recession and the couple was forced to halt work on their American homage to the French Palace of Versailles as the bank placed the 90,000 square foot home in foreclosure.David

Once completed, Versailles will have 14 bedrooms, 32 bathrooms, 11 kitchens, a movie theater, a roller rink, a bowling alley, a 30-car garage, three levels, two elevators — including one that is gold — and a slew of other amenities. The price of the property is estimated to exceed $30 million.Who owns Versailles?
The Palace of Versailles is currently owned by the French state. Its formal title is the Public Establishment of the Palace, Museum and National Estate of Versailles. Since 1995, it has been run as a Public Establishment, with an independent administration and management supervised by the French Ministry of Culture.Are the Siegels still together?

Westgate Resorts is an American timeshare resort company founded by David A. Siegel in 1982. The company first expanded from Central Florida to Miami and Daytona Beach. As of July 2021, Westgate Resorts has 29 locations across the United States.Who owns the Queen of Versailles house?
The 56-year-old and her timeshare mogul husband, David Siegel, 87, began constructing their sprawling 90,000-square-foot home on the shore of Lake Butler, Florida, in 2004 with the aim of one day living in the largest house in America.How did the Queen of Versailles make money?
Jackie Siegel, aka the Queen of Versailles, is a model, actress, and beauty pageant director. After winning Mrs. Florida America in 1993, she became the owner and director of Mrs. Florida America beauty pageant.Is Versailles finished?
David and Jackie Siegel's 90,000-square-foot Versailles home is slated to be finished before the end of the year. David Siegel on April 6 told Orlando Business Journal the house should be completed within a year.What happened to PH Westgate Las Vegas?
